Yamaha NS-P41 5.1: Home Theater Sound with Advanced YST II Subwoofer

Yamaha NS-P41
Yamaha NS-P41

The Yamaha NS-P41 speaker system from Yamaha features a traditional 5.1-channel home theater enclosure. The subwoofer, featuring Advanced YST II technology, delivers powerful, clear bass. The Yamaha NS-P41 speakers are tuned to deliver crisp, clear sound that’s enjoyable to listen to for long periods. Whether you’re listening to music or movies, the sound will be rich and spacious. The glossy black enclosures complement the look of most modern flat-screen TVs. Mounting holes on the rear panel allow the speakers to be wall-mounted.

Yamaha’s latest development, Advanced YST II (Yamaha Active Servo Technology II), combines negative impedance and constant current principles for more efficient speaker cone control. Using Advanced Impedance Converter (ANIC) circuits, this system dynamically optimizes speaker impedance to maintain an ideal linear response. This translates into a more consistent and precise low-frequency response, as well as increased sound pressure levels for a more natural and energetic bass response.

The Linear Port bass reflex design reduces external noise for even higher sound quality. The Linear Port helps ensure a smooth low-frequency response, minimizing external noise.

Yamaha NS-P41 Specifications

System Frequency Response 30 Hz-25 kHz
Impedance 6 Ohms (without subwoofer)
Maximum Input Power 100 W
Sensitivity DB/2.83 83 V / 1 m

Satellites 

Dimensions (W x H x D) 115 x 176 x 88 mm
Weight 0.48 kg

Center Channel 

Dimensions (W x H x D) 291 x 101 x 103 mm
Weight 1.5 kg

Subwoofer Advanced YST with Line Port

Speaker 16 cm
Output Power 100 W (5 Ohms, 100 Hz, 10% THD)
Dimensions (W x H x D) 262 x 264 x 299 mm
Weight 7 kg
